The Consequences of Poor Design

When engineering is skipped, the problems start on day one. You'll notice frustrating hot and cold spots where some rooms feel like saunas while others are freezing. This is usually the result of improper duct routing or incorrect sizing. Even more dangerous is the "bigger is better" myth. Oversized systems lead to short-cycling, where the unit turns on and off too frequently. This prevents the system from running long enough to remove Florida's heavy humidity, leaving your home damp and vulnerable to mold. You shouldn't have to live with a system that sounds like a jet engine either. Poorly engineered air returns create turbulent airflow and excessive noise that disrupts your quiet environment.

The Engineering Phase: Manual J, Load Calculations, and Ductwork Strategy

Engineering is the invisible backbone of your comfort. While the initial planning phase sets the vision, this technical stage is where the math happens. Don't let a contractor guess the size of your unit based on a rough estimate of your home's footprint. Precise hvac system design for new construction requires a rigorous five-step engineering protocol. This process ensures your system doesn't fail or skyrocket your utility bills when the Florida heat index hits triple digits.

  • Step 1: Perform a Manual J Load Calculation to determine the exact heating and cooling needs of every room based on square footage and insulation.
  • Step 2: Execute Manual S to select specific equipment from Modern HVAC Technologies that meets those calculated loads.
  • Step 3: Map out Manual D duct design for optimal static pressure and balanced airflow throughout the structure.
  • Step 4: Integrate Indoor Air Quality (IAQ) solutions, such as high-efficiency filtration and whole-home dehumidifiers, into the initial layout.
  • Step 5: Finalize equipment placement to ensure technicians have easy access for future maintenance, protecting your long-term investment.

Understanding Load Calculations

Using "tons per square foot" is an outdated and dangerous metric. It often leads to oversized systems that short-cycle, which destroys your equipment and leaves your home feeling like a swamp. Real engineering considers window orientation, ceiling heights, and insulation R-values. If you are searching for hvac services near me, verify they use the ANSI/ACCA Manual J 8th Edition standard. This precision prevents humidity spikes and ensures your sanctuary remains dry and cool. Before you pour your foundation, consult with a professional designer to verify your engineering is sound.

Ductwork: The Veins of Your Home

Think of your ductwork as the veins of your home's respiratory system. Rigid ductwork offers superior airflow and durability, while flex duct can be a cost-effective solution for tight spaces if installed without restrictive kinks. In the Sarasota and Bradenton climate, sealing and insulating ducts in unconditioned attics is non-negotiable. Florida code requires duct leakage to stay below 4 CFM25 per 100 square feet of conditioned floor area. Manual D ensures every room receives precise airflow. Without this calculation, you'll end up with "dead zones" where air barely moves, making certain rooms unusable during the summer months.

Adapting to the Florida Climate: Humidity Control and Coastal Durability

In Southwest Florida, heat is only half the battle. High-performance hvac system design for new construction must prioritize moisture removal above all else. Sarasota and Bradenton face some of the highest humidity levels in the country, which places a massive "latent load" on your equipment. If your design only accounts for the temperature you see on the thermostat, you'll end up with a home that feels like a swamp. We don't just aim for a cool house; we aim for a dry one.

Your home should be a sanctuary, a protected space where mold spores and allergens cannot thrive. This requires more than just a standard air conditioner; it requires an engineered environment. Many builders rely on a unit's "Dry Mode" to handle moisture, but this is a reactive setting that often fails to keep up with Florida's relentless vapor pressure. A dedicated whole-home dehumidifier integrated into your initial design is the only way to guarantee total climate control and prevent the structural damage caused by persistent indoor dampness.

Managing the Latent Load

Understanding the difference between sensible heat (the temperature you feel) and latent heat (the energy held by moisture) is vital for local homeowners. To handle the high latent load of our region, we recommend variable-speed compressors. These systems run longer at lower speeds, providing constant dehumidification rather than the blast-and-stop cycle of traditional units. Because of these technical complexities, AC installation Sarasota FL requires a deep understanding of local psychrometrics. Our team utilizes the ACCA Manual J Residential Load Calculation to ensure your system is specifically tuned for the Gulf Coast's heavy air, preventing the short-cycling that leads to mold growth.

Coastal Durability Standards

If you're building within a few miles of the Gulf, salt air is your system's greatest enemy. The Gulf breeze carries corrosive salt that can eat through standard aluminum coils in just a few years. We address this by selecting equipment with factory-applied coastal-grade coatings that provide a shield against oxidation. Brands like Daikin and Lennox offer superior durability in these harsh conditions, often outlasting generic alternatives by a decade or more. To protect your investment, coastal systems require more frequent maintenance intervals to wash away salt buildup from the outdoor condenser. By planning for these environmental factors during the hvac system design for new construction phase, you ensure your system remains resilient and efficient for its entire intended lifespan.

Comparing Modern HVAC Technologies for Your New Home Build

Choosing the right hardware is the final step in securing your home's comfort. While the engineering discussed earlier provides the roadmap, the equipment you select acts as the engine. For most homeowners, central air conditioning remains the gold standard for whole-home comfort. It provides uniform filtration and integrates seamlessly into your hvac system design for new construction. However, modern builds often benefit from a hybrid approach. Ductless mini-splits are ideal for guest suites or home offices where you need ultra-high efficiency without extending bulky ductwork. These units allow you to cool specific areas only when they're in use, protecting your budget from wasted energy.

Heat pumps have emerged as the superior choice for the Southwest Florida market. Unlike a traditional straight-cool system that relies on an expensive electric heat strip for our mild winters, a heat pump simply reverses its cycle to provide efficient warmth. This dual functionality makes it a "BulletProof" choice for durability and performance. When selecting your unit, look closely at the SEER2 ratings. As of 2026, the Florida Building Code requires a minimum SEER2 of 15, but high-performance designs often reach 20 or higher. These ratings directly correlate to your monthly savings; higher numbers mean more cooling for every dollar spent on electricity.

The Rise of Zoning and Smart Controls

Large residential builds are increasingly adopting methods used by commercial hvac companies to manage complex airflow. Zoned systems utilize motorized dampers within the ductwork to control different floors or wings independently. This prevents the common problem of over-cooling empty guest rooms just to keep the master suite comfortable. By dividing your home into specific zones, you ensure that air is only delivered where it's needed most.

Integrating smart thermostats like the Daikin One, Nest, or Ecobee during the design phase allows for total climate control from your smartphone. These systems offer precision scheduling and energy tracking to help you maintain your sanctuary without a second thought. This level of control ensures your environment remains peaceful and efficient. Is a Manual J calculation really necessary for every new construction project?

Yes, a Manual J calculation is non-negotiable for any high-performance home. It's the only scientific method to determine the exact cooling and heating loads for your sanctuary. Without it, you risk installing an oversized unit that short-cycles, leading to high humidity and premature equipment failure. Most building codes, including the Florida Building Code, require this technical assessment for permit approval.

Can I use a ductless mini-split system for my entire new home?

You can absolutely use a multi-zone ductless mini-split system as a whole-home solution. This is an excellent option for modern designs with vaulted ceilings or limited attic space where traditional ductwork isn't feasible. Ductless systems provide incredible energy efficiency and allow for individualized climate control in every room. This ensures that you aren't paying to cool empty spaces while keeping your primary living areas perfectly comfortable.

What SEER2 rating should I look for in 2026?

While the Florida Building Code requires a minimum SEER2 of 15, we recommend looking for ratings of 18 or higher for new builds. Systems with higher SEER2 ratings use advanced variable-speed technology to maintain a more consistent temperature and remove more humidity. Choosing a higher-efficiency unit in 2026 protects you against rising energy costs and ensures your home meets the strictest environmental standards for years to come.

How does HVAC design impact indoor air quality in a new build?

Proper design determines how effectively your home filters pollutants and manages fresh air intake. By planning for high-efficiency MERV filters and dedicated dehumidification from the start, you prevent the buildup of allergens and mold. A well-designed system ensures that the air in your sanctuary remains clean, dry, and safe. This creates a healthier environment for your family and prevents the sick building issues common in poorly ventilated homes.
